Search This Blog

Popular Posts

Labels

Thursday, July 11, 2024

Seeing London By Open Top Bus


Big bus near Victorisa station, London, UK. Photo by Angela Lansbury.

Take your umbrella. Enjoy the top deck when you can.

Useful Websites

bigbus.com

tootbus.com

Please share links to your favourite posts.


No comments: